With strong government backing, many automakers have ramped up electric vehicle production in hopes of steering consumers toward EV ownership. The problem, increasingly evident, is that buyers have not embraced the shift at the pace the industry anticipated.

The resulting gap between supply and demand has left dealers and manufacturers grappling with growing inventories. The situation illustrates the risk of pushing a transition faster than the market is ready to accept, with consequences now coming into focus.
